Avnet Abacus announced new president

SemiMediaEdit
July 12, 2018

AVNET Abacus recently announced that Rudy Van Parijs has become its new president.

Rudy Van Parijs joined EBV Elektronik as a field application engineer in 1991, then became the head of EBV Belgium sales, and then served as EBV's leader in the Benelux region. For the past 8 years, he has been the head of EBV in Southern Europe, contributing to EBV's business in Southern Europe and driving sales growth in France, Italy, Portugal and Spain.

Slobodan Puljarevic, President of EBV Elektronik, said: “Rudy is very qualified to be the new president of Avnet Abacus and he will continue to maintain the company's fantastic growth trajectory. In addition, he will inherit a very positive technology that is highly respected by customers and suppliers. And the business team. We will give him all the support in this new challenge, and we appreciate Nigel's role in building this successful business model."
